The Sphinx's Secret Pool

Lily loved summer days at the neighborhood pool. The cool blue water sparkled like diamonds under the sun, and she spent hours practicing her swimming, dreaming of becoming a mermaid. But today, something magical happened.

As Lily emerged from the water, dripping wet, she noticed a magnificent creature resting on the pool deck. A sphinx—with the body of a golden lion and the head of a wise woman—watched her with kind, twinkling eyes.

"Young swimmer," the sphinx spoke in a voice like gentle chimes, "I've been searching for someone with a brave heart. Will you help me?"

Lily nodded, her heart racing with excitement. The sphinx explained that her magical pool had dried up in a faraway desert kingdom. "Only someone who truly loves the water can help restore it."

"How can I help?" Lily asked.

"By sharing what you love most about swimming," the sphinx said. "Tell me, and I'll carry your words to my kingdom."

Lily thought carefully. "I love how the water holds me up, like a giant friendly hug. I love that when I'm swimming, I can be weightless and free. And I love that anyone can swim—big or small, young or old. The water doesn't judge anyone."

The sphinx smiled, and her eyes glowed with warm golden light. "Those are beautiful words. Come with me."

She touched Lily's shoulder, and suddenly they weren't at the neighborhood pool anymore. They stood beside a magnificent oasis, where crystal water filled a pool surrounded by palm trees.

Children from the desert kingdom cheered as they splashed and played. The sphinx turned to Lily. "Thank you for sharing your gift. Remember, the best magic is the kind we share with others."

When Lily returned home, she noticed something wonderful—she had helped bring magic to others simply by sharing what she loved. From that day on, she taught other children to swim, and every time she saw someone splash with joy, she remembered the sphinx's secret: kindness ripples outward like water, touching everyone it reaches.

And sometimes, if you look closely at the pool on sunny days, you might see golden sparkles dancing in the water—a little sphinx magic, reminding everyone that the best adventures begin with an open heart.
